Output 5e7912196a11133dd114cbe025ad4ccdcb98c2b352d62bcc8b86208513b2216a:3

value
51461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72610928048142d7af2646a1365bc34816beea31 OP_EQUAL
address
3C7oCaLuzhMkg3FCGyYNrmE4XfsHDSPpmW
transaction
5e7912196a11133dd114cbe025ad4ccdcb98c2b352d62bcc8b86208513b2216a
confirmations
113890
spent
true